WebMay 24, 2024 · Senior Teacher and Headteacher notice period. If you are a senior teacher or headteacher, your notice period will be a bit longer and will vary depending on the term in which you intend to leave. WebFeb 27, 2024 · Working on the assumption that it is possible to give two months' notice, the final resignation dates for each term are as follows: 31st October - Autumn 28th/29th … WebTerm 1: Autumn Term - Notice period: Two months, no later than 31st October. Term 2: Spring Term - Notice period: Two months, no later than 28th/29th February. Term 3: …
